Trend of the Popularity of Madelin as a Female Baby Name in the US

Updated on December 3, 2025.

Data Source: Social Security Administration (SSA).

In 2024, there were 68 female babies that were named Madelin in the US, which was 0.00% of the total number of female babies born in the US in 2024. Between 1980 and 2024, the name Madelin peaked as a female baby name in the US in 2000 with a count of 115 babies, which was 0.01% of the total female babies born in the US in 2000.
